69/*
70 * Parallel Port Chipset registers.
71 */
72#define PPC_SPP_DTR	0	/* SPP data register */
73#define PPC_SPP_STR	1	/* SPP status register */
74#define PPC_SPP_CTR	2	/* SPP control register */
75#define PPC_EPP_DATA	4	/* EPP data register (8, 16 or 32 bit) */
76#define PPC_ECP_FIFO	0x400	/* ECP fifo register */
77#define PPC_ECP_ECR	0x402	/* ECP extended control register */
78
79#define r_dtr(ppc) ((char)inb((ppc)->ppc_base + PPC_SPP_DTR))
80#define r_str(ppc) ((char)inb((ppc)->ppc_base + PPC_SPP_STR))
81#define r_ctr(ppc) ((char)inb((ppc)->ppc_base + PPC_SPP_CTR))
82#define r_epp(ppc) ((char)inb((ppc)->ppc_base + PPC_EPP_DATA))
83#define r_ecr(ppc) ((char)inb((ppc)->ppc_base + PPC_ECP_ECR))
84#define r_fifo(ppc) ((char)inb((ppc)->ppc_base + PPC_ECP_FIFO))
85
86#define w_dtr(ppc,byte) outb((ppc)->ppc_base + PPC_SPP_DTR, byte)
87#define w_str(ppc,byte) outb((ppc)->ppc_base + PPC_SPP_STR, byte)
88#define w_ctr(ppc,byte) outb((ppc)->ppc_base + PPC_SPP_CTR, byte)
89#define w_epp(ppc,byte) outb((ppc)->ppc_base + PPC_EPP_DATA, byte)
90#define w_ecr(ppc,byte) outb((ppc)->ppc_base + PPC_ECP_ECR, byte)
91#define w_fifo(ppc,byte) outb((ppc)->ppc_base + PPC_ECP_FIFO, byte)

115/*
116 * Register defines for the SMC FDC37C66xGT parts
117 */
118
119/* Init codes */
120#define SMC665_iCODE	0x55
121#define SMC666_iCODE	0x44
122
123/* Base configuration ports */
124#define SMC66x_CSR	0x3F0
125#define SMC666_CSR	0x370		/* hard-configured value for 666 */
126
127/* Bits */
128#define SMC_CR1_ADDR	0x3		/* bit 0 and 1 */
129#define SMC_CR1_MODE	(1<<3)		/* bit 3 */
130#define SMC_CR4_EMODE	0x3		/* bits 0 and 1 */
131#define SMC_CR4_EPPTYPE	(1<<6)		/* bit 6 */
132
133/* Extended modes */
134#define SMC_SPP		0x0		/* SPP */
135#define SMC_EPPSPP	0x1		/* EPP and SPP */
136#define SMC_ECP		0x2 		/* ECP */
137#define SMC_ECPEPP	0x3		/* ECP and EPP */
